How to Create a Fall/Winter Business Casual Capsule Wardrobe
For this business casual capsule wardrobe post, I knew I wanted to make all of the clothes look cohesive. This is the first way that you’re really able to create looks that you can easily mix and match! In this capsule closet, I used brown, grey, tan, black, and rust as the main colors throughout this collection.
These are also colors that I feel really SCREAM fall and that can move into winter easily too! They’re also colors that I have throughout my own personal wardrobe that I style often. I wouldn’t just throw random things at you that I didn’t love myself too!

Dresses are my go to option when it comes to business casual. They’re easier (you only have to find ONE piece of clothing), quick to steam out or iron, and make you look professional too! I chose this mustard yellow shirtdress and a black ponte dress that can be worn year round!

When it comes to blazers, I could not love an item of clothing more. My boyfriend asked me once what clothing item I feel best in and I hands down said a blazer! I feel so powerful when I wear one and I really enjoy that feeling that I can do anything. That’s why I chose the two blazers above!
The other thing I love about blazers is how versatile they are. You can wear them with any length of skirt, any type of pant, and they make any look seem more professional! As you can see, I chose this gorgeous plaid blazer that has a matching skirt (so many Clueless vibes with this one!!!!). I also picked a more neutral blazer that’s a nice grey.
My favorite look above is the plaid blazer with the yellow midi skirt! The way I would wear this would be an open blazer with a lace cami underneath. I would then belt the opened jacket and keep the cami tucked into the skirt! This will give such a chic and professional look, but also help you look more fashion forward.
